A band of cultists has converted this small cave into a base of operations. Hidden amidst a rocky landscape, it serves as shrine, armory, and barracks for their plots against the local settlements.   
+++  
The entrance to the cave looks like any other openings in the rocks and cliff faces of the area, and thus is easily missed by casual observers.  Within the small entrance chamber though is a totem of the cult's eldritch deity, and a stone gate that provides entry to the lair.  On the other side of the gate is the group's armory, blacksmithy, and a training area to hone their fighting skills.  Directly north of the training area is their shrine, as well as a small cell and cages for unlucky prisoners. Prisoners don't tend to stay long - their god demands bloody sacrifices. Behind the walls of the shrine is the leader's personal quarters, serving as both bedroom and office. The room is spartan but clean and private.
Directly west of the shrine is the barracks. Beds are built atop low wooden frames and insulated with hay to keep warm.  A well nearby is the group's source of water.  South of the barracks is the mess. Food is cooked in clay stoves and meals are taken together as a group at the crude wooden tables and benches. Whatever supplies the cult has purchased - or stolen - are stashed adjacent to the mess.
+++  
This could work well as the basis for a simple quest such as investigating a disappearance or attacks on outlying farms.  Or perhaps this is just a small cell of a larger organization with a grander scheme in mind?
